判斷出乙個表的哪些欄位不允許為空

2022-02-12 08:10:02 字數 448 閱讀 8948

select column_name from information_schema.columns

where is_nullable='no' and table_name='admin'

/*columns

當前資料庫中當前使用者可以訪問的每乙個列在該檢視中佔一行。information_schema.columns 檢視以 sysobjects、spt_data type_info、systypes、syscolumns、syscomments、sysconfigures 以及 syscharsets 系統表為基礎。

若要從這些檢視中檢索資訊,請指定完全合格的 information_schema view_name 名稱。

*/select * from information_schema.columns

--表資料庫,表所有者,表名,表列名,ordinal_position

strict 模式下不允許乙個屬性有多個定義

vue專案,打包後在ie11上執行,報了 strict 模式下不允許乙個屬性有多個定義 這個錯誤,但在別的瀏覽器就沒有事,了解後才發生這個乙個嚴格模式下執行了,中有乙個嚴格性的錯誤,但js是壓縮過的,然後找了好久才發現問題 是我在繫結class的判斷寫有兩個一樣的樣式 class 中的item.st...

strict 模式下不允許乙個屬性有多個定義

報錯截圖如下 解決 vue element ui 專案,打包後在ie11上執行,報了 strict 模式下不允許乙個屬性有多個定義 這個錯誤,但在別的瀏覽器就沒有事,了解後才發現打包壓縮後的 是在嚴格模式下執行的,而ie瀏覽器卻對 有乙個嚴格的限制,不允許同一標籤中有重複的屬性。到此處大家要注意了,...

PHP實現同乙個帳號不允許多人同時重複登陸

原理 許可權驗證的時候一定要判斷資料庫寫入session id是不是和 session裡面的session id是不是一致,如果不一致就退出,這個防止同乙個賬戶被多個人同時登陸的實現方法就是基於這個session id 一定要設定session的存活時間,和session關掉頁面就session消除...